Output 11898b133a528eb3155afbfc17b9354e5e93d507ec4893b35d7c676160a107e3:0

value
18825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4abb7922b31baa64dce46172fd72f0728ec1f803 OP_EQUALVERIFY OP_CHECKSIG
address
17p9b4XNpqBDjayT21AiQniWTSKHa5zKpg
transaction
11898b133a528eb3155afbfc17b9354e5e93d507ec4893b35d7c676160a107e3
spent
true